Woman from Black Lake wins $100,000 after buying lottery ticket in P.A.

Jan 21, 2021 | 6:13 PM

A Black Lake woman is $100,000 richer after winning the second top prize on her Hot Lines Zing Ticket she bought in Prince Albert.

According to a media release from Sask. Lotteries, Michelle Throassie bought her ticket at the 7-Eleven on Branion Drive on Dec. 9. The ticket was part of a $20 Players Choice Mega Pack. Throassie found out she won soon after scratching her ticket.

She was unsure if she in fact won the prize and double checked by scanning her ticket using an app to confirm.

“I didn’t believe it was a real win at first,” Throassie said in the release.

She is not sure what she’ll do with her winnings but is thinking about a new vehicle and some supplies to start building a new home.

This is the second time in the last 10 days Sask. Lotteries has reported a winning ticket in Prince Albert.
